ZTE decided to treat the world to another smartphone with a style inspired by Apple smartphones. ZTE Blade A73 is of course a budget device, and the only thing it has in common with the iPhone is the style of the photo frame.
The similarity of the detail on the back of the housing is probably not accidental - but in my opinion unnecessary, especially in the case of a budget design, such as the new ZTE Blade A73. This smartphone has a camera frame suggesting the presence of three lenses - but in fact, there are only two lenses, the third element is the LED diode. The cameras are typical for budget cameras: the main one has a resolution of 50 megapixels and an f/1.8 aperture, while the secondary one is a 2-megapixel background blurr. The front camera, on the other hand, has only 5 megapixels and is located in a droplet notch, disfiguring - and not very impressive - LCD display with HD+ resolution and a diagonal of 6.6 inches, which, for consolation, refreshes the image at a frequency of 90 Hz. Under the screen is the Unisoc T606 processor, popular in this segment, supported by a modest 4 GB of RAM, which can be virtually expanded by another 4 GB by borrowing it from the internal memory with a capacity of 128 GB. The smartphone is powered by a 5000 mAh battery, charging with a power of 22.5 W acceptable in budget devices. ZTE Blade A73 also has a minijack and a side line reader fingerprint sensors, and apart from the slightly questionable styling - overall, it looks neat and is offered in attractive colors. The price of the new Blade has not been announced yet, but it certainly will not be high. I will also add that you will also find a model with a similar name on the market - ZTE Blade A73 5G - but it is a completely different design.
